Chiral symmetry and the properties of hadrons in the generalized Nambu – Jona-Lasinio model

Description

Various aspects of the generalized Nambu – Jona-Lasinio model of QCD in four dimensions are reviewed. The properties of mesonic excitations are discussed in detail, with special attention on the chiral pion. Spontaneous chiral symmetry breaking in a vacuum and effective chiral symmetry restoration in the spectrum of highly excited mesons and baryons are described microscopically.
